Three-dimensional atom localization via spontaneous emission in a four-level atom
Authors:Fei Song  Jin-Yu Chen  Zhi-Ping Wang  Ben-Li Yu
Institution:Key Laboratory of Opto-Electronic Information Acquisition and Manipulation of Ministry of Education, Anhui University, Hefei 230601, China
Abstract:We investigate high-precision three-dimensional (3D) atom localization in a coherently-driven, fourlevel atomic system via spontaneous emission. Space-dependent atom-field interactions allow atomic position information to be obtained by measuring spontaneous emission. By properly varying system parameters, atoms within a certain range can be localized with nearly a probability of 100% and a maximal resolution of ~0.04λ. This scheme may be useful for the high-precision measurement of the center-of-mass wave functions of moving atoms and in atom nanolithography.
Keywords:atom localization  spontaneous emission  dressed-state picture
